Weather of Arabia- Media brief on the emerging COVID-19 virus in Jordan

(Issued by the Prime Minister and the Ministry of Health)

Tuesday, June 9, 2020, last update: 18:15

Injuries, recovery and checks:
Today (14) new cases of coronavirus were recorded, of which 12 are non-local, and two are local, as follows:
- (4) Injuries to non-Jordanian truck drivers, who came across the Al-Omari border, were treated according to the established protocol.
(8) Cases of Jordanians coming from abroad staying in a Hajar hotel. (6 from Pakistan, 1 from Ethiopia and 1 from Russia)
Two cases of health personnel working to care for people living with HIV in a hospital.
This brings the total number of cases in the Kingdom to 840.
30 cases of recovery were also recorded for this day: (10) in Prince Hamza Hospital, (3) in King Abdullah University Hospital, and (17) in Queen Alia Hospital.
- (6236) laboratory tests were performed, bringing the total number of examinations that have been conducted so far to (235014).

- One of the injured whose condition was discovered a few days ago was using the (safety) application on his mobile phone, and thanks to that, he was reached (39) in contact with him, after the application sent alerts to them. The Ministry of Health calls on these people to refer to the competent health authorities for examination and detection of their cases.
The Ministry of Health also calls on all citizens to download the (AMAN) application in order to protect them, facilitate the process of tracking contacts, and accelerate the detection of cases of infection.
